Cost-Benefit Analysis of Customizable vs. Standard Molds

Initial Investment Considerations

When comparing customizable molds to standard options, the initial investment often appears higher for customizable solutions. However, this perspective overlooks the long-term benefits. Standard molds, while cheaper upfront, limit production flexibility and may require frequent replacements or additions to meet diverse project needs. Customizable molds, though more expensive initially, offer a broader range of applications from a single investment. This versatility can significantly reduce the need for multiple mold purchases over time, potentially resulting in substantial cost savings.

Production Efficiency and Reduced Downtime

One of the most significant advantages of customizable molds is their impact on production efficiency. With standard molds, changing between different pipe sizes or shapes often involves time-consuming mold changes or even production line reconfigurations. This downtime can be costly, especially in high-volume production environments. When used with a concrete pipe machine, customizable molds allow for quicker adjustments and faster turnaround times between different specifications. This efficiency can lead to increased production capacity and improved responsiveness to customer orders, translating directly into enhanced profitability.
